HarmonyOS 环状渐变色进度条?

如何实现图中展示的环状渐变色进度条

阅读 399
1 个回答

参考demo:

@Entry
@Component
struct ProgressRing {
  @State message: string = 'Hello World';
  private Linear_gradientColor: LinearGradient = new LinearGradient([{color:Color.Red,offset:0.5},{color:Color.Yellow,offset:1.5}])
  build() {
    RelativeContainer() {
      Progress({ value: 100, type: ProgressType.Ring }).width(100)
        .color(this.Linear_gradientColor)
    }
    .height('100%')
    .width('100%')
  }
}